Wdir Inspection Service in Frisco, TX

WDIR (Wood-Destroying Insect and Decay Inspection) services provide homeowners with a thorough assessment of a property's structural integrity related to wood-destroying pests and decay. These inspections typically cover areas such as basements, crawl spaces, attics, and accessible framing, helping property owners identify signs of termites, carpenter ants, wood rot, or other issues that could compromise the stability of a building. Homeowners often request this service before purchasing a property, as part of routine maintenance, or when they notice signs of damage like sagging floors, hollow-sounding wood, or discarded wings around the home.
